Rituximab is a chimeric human/mouse monoclonal antibody directed against the CD20 antigen. It has become part of the standard therapy for non-Hodgkin’s lymphoma (NHL). Rituximab effectively kills lymphoma B cells and rapidly leads to the sustained depletion of peripheral blood B cells. Mantle cell lymphoma (MCL) is incurable with standard therapy. The median survival time is short (43 months). Rituximab has been shown to trigger a response in between 20 and 38% of patients with MCL [1]. …
